Bauerly Co.owned 70% of the voting common stock of Devin Co.During 2017, Devin made frequent sales of inventory to Bauerly.There was deferred intra-entity gross profit of $40,000 in the beginning inventory and $25,000 of intra-entity gross profit at the end of the year.Devin reported net income of $137,000 for 2017.Bauerly decided to use the equity method to account for the investment.Assuming there are no excess amortizations associated with the consolidation, and no other intra-entity asset transfers, what is the net income attributable to the noncontrolling interest for 2017?
